Subject: [PATCH] FieldField: support different Field types for binary
 operators e.g. fvPatchField and fvsPatchField. The Field type of the result
 is that of the LH argument so now

// Update the phi BCs from U before p BCs are updated
phi.boundaryField() = mesh.Sf().boundaryField() & U.boundaryField();

is possible.
